Real-World Use Cases

The earth tamper is pivotal in various projects, from small-scale gardening and landscaping to massive infrastructure developments. It’s essential in tasks like:

1. Road and Pavement Construction: Procompacting the soil ensures the longevity and durability of roads, reducing the maintenance frequency.

2. Foundation Work: In constructing large buildings, a well-compacted foundation is critical for preventing settling that could lead to structural integrity issues.

3. Erosion Control: By stabilizing soil, the tamper helps mitigate erosion, crucial in both urban planning and agricultural settings.

How-To Steps for Optimal Use

1. Select the Right Tamper: Depending on the project’s size—manual for small areas, mechanized for larger projects.

2. Prepare the Site: Clear debris and ensure a level surface for uniform compaction.

3. Progress in Layers: Compact soil in thin layers, ensuring each is adequately compressed before adding more material.

4. Maintain the Equipment: Regular maintenance of the tamper ensures efficiency and extends its lifespan.

Expert Reviews & Comparisons

Earth tampers vary in power, operational ease, and suitability for different tasks:

Manual Tampers: Affordable and great for small projects but labor-intensive.

Plate Compactors: Offer greater efficiency for larger areas and are essential for mechanized construction activities.

Rammer Tampers: Ideal for high-density compaction and operating in confined spaces due to their targeted impact force.
